- Today, we're starting a COMPLETE Garmin install and panel upgrade on my Bonanza! We'll fly the Bonanza from Camarillo to San Diego to start the install at Neal Aviation (www.nealaviation.com) and take a look into the avionics install process. Big thank you to Garmin, Neal Aviation, Whelen, Mid-Continent, and CiES for sponsoring this video!
This upgrade will add a lot of capability to the airplane, including a WAAS IFR GPS, full engine monitoring, and an autopilot, all while maintaining the vintage feel of the original Bonanza panel. I can't wait to share the final product with you all - thanks for watching!
All the equipment going into the panel:
GNC 355 WAAS GPS/Com
GNC 255 Nav/Com
GMA 345 Audio Panel
GTX 345 Transponder
GI 275 AI, HSI, EIS
GFC 500 Autopilot
CiES Digital Fuel Senders
Whelen Orion 650 & 500 Position/Strobe Lights
Whelen G3 Landing & Taxi Lights
Whelen Orion 360 Beacon
Mid-Continent CHRONOS Clock

Regarding your new autopilot, during my instrument training (in a Bonanza) my instrument instructor (who, as a corporate pilot, flew single-pilot IFR) told me to "make liberal use of the autopilot" for IFR flying. It frees your brain and hands for the multiple things you must keep track of and do beside just flying the plane.
